工业机器人编程与调试(ABB)教学课件1.pptx
汇报人:工业机器人编程与调试(ABB)教学课件单击此处添加副标题
目录01教学目标02课程内容概览03编程基础04调试技巧05案例分析
01教学目标
掌握基础知识学习机器人的各个组成部分,如驱动器、传感器和执行器,以及它们的功能和相互作用。理解工业机器人基本结构01熟悉ABB专用的机器人编程语言RAPID,了解其语法和编程逻辑。掌握机器人编程语言02学习机器人的运动学原理,包括关节运动、路径规划和坐标系统。了解机器人工作原理03学习如何对ABB机器人进行调试,以及在遇到常见问题时如何进行故障诊断和排除。掌握调试与故障排除技巧04
理解编程原理学习工业机器人编程时,首先需要理解变量、循环、条件判断等基本编程概念。掌握基本编程概念掌握机器人的运动学原理,理解如何通过编程控制机器人的位置、速度和加速度。理解机器人运动学ABB机器人使用Rapid语言,学生需熟悉其语法结构和编程环境,以便编写有效程序。熟悉ABB专用编程语言
学会调试方法调试是确保工业机器人准确执行任务的关键步骤,理解其重要性是学习的基础。理解调试的重要性通过案例学习,掌握分析和解决机器人运行中常见问题的技巧。分析和解决常见问题学习使用ABB提供的调试工具,如RobotStudio,进行程序的模拟和测试。掌握基本调试工具了解并实践在实际生产环境中对ABB机器人进行现场调试的标准流程。实施现场调试流02课程内容概览
课程结构安排介绍工业机器人基本原理、结构组成以及ABB机器人的特点和优势。基础理论知识讲解如何进行ABB机器人的调试,包括常见的故障诊断和排除方法。调试技巧与故障排除教授ABB机器人编程语言Rapid的基础语法,通过实例演示编程操作。编程基础与实践
主要教学模块介绍ABB机器人编程语言RAPID的基础语法和结构,为学生打下编程基础。机器人编程基础01教授学生如何使用ABB提供的调试工具进行程序测试,以及常见的故障诊断和排除方法。调试与故障排除02
课时分配计划通过案例分析,讲解调试在确保机器人程序正确运行中的关键作用。理解调试的重要性介绍如何使用ABB的调试工具,如模拟器和调试窗口,进行程序测试。掌握基本调试技巧列举在工业机器人编程中可能遇到的常见问题,并提供相应的解决策略。解决常见问题教授如何通过调试来识别程序瓶颈,进而优化机器人的运行效率和准确性。优化程序性能
03编程基础
ABB机器人语言介绍理论知识介绍涵盖机器人编程基础、ABB机器人架构及工作原理等理论知识。实践操作演练通过模拟软件和实体机器人进行编程操作,加深对理论知识的理解和应用。案例分析与问题解决分析真实工业场景中的案例,学习如何调试和优化ABB机器人的程序。
基本编程结构学习工业机器人编程,首先要理解变量、循环、条件判断等基本编程概念。01掌握基本编程概念ABB机器人使用RAPID语言,需熟悉其语法结构,包括模块、过程和数据类型。02学习机器人语言结构通过实例教学,理解如何将复杂任务分解为可执行的子程序,提高编程效率。03理解任务和子程序
数据类型与变量学习机器人的基本结构、运动原理和工作流程,为编程打下坚实基础。理解机器人工作原理学习并熟悉ABB机器人专用的编程语言RAPID,掌握基本语法和编程结构。掌握编程语言基础通过案例分析,了解工业机器人在不同行业中的应用,如汽车制造、电子装配等。了解工业机器人应用学习使用ABB提供的调试工具,掌握调试流程和常见问题的解决方法。熟悉调试工具和方法
运动指令与控制介绍ABB机器人编程语言RAPID的基础语法和结构,为学生打下编程基础。机器人编程基础教授学生如何进行ABB机器人的调试工作,以及常见的故障诊断和排除方法。调试与故障排除
04调试技巧
调试前的准备工作理解调试的重要性通过案例分析,强调调试在机器人编程中的作用,如提高生产效率和减少错误。0102掌握基本调试技巧介绍如何使用ABB的调试工具,例如模拟器和示教器,进行基本的程序测试和故障排除。03学习高级调试策略讲解如何应用高级调试技术,例如使用日志文件分析和性能监控来优化程序。04实践案例分析通过分析真实工业场景中的调试案例,让学生理解调试过程中的常见问题及解决方案。
常见错误诊断涵盖机器人编程基础、ABB机器人架构及工作原理等理论知识。理论知识介绍分析真实工业场景中的机器人应用案例,引导学生进行问题解决讨论。案例分析与讨论通过现场演示或视频展示ABB机器人的实际编程与调试过程。实践操作演示
调试流程与方法通过编写简单的程序,培养解决实际问题的编程逻辑思维能力。熟悉ABB机器人的RAPID编程语言结构,包括模块、过程和数据类型等。学习工业机器人编程时,首先要理解变量、循环、条件语句等基本编程概念。掌握基本编程概念了解机器人语言结构实践编程逻辑思维
性能优化策略01学习工业机器人